A fair die is tossed twice. Find the probability of obtaining a 3 and a 5.
\(\frac{5}{12}\)
\(\frac{2}{3}\)
\(\frac{1}{18}\)
\(\frac{1}{36}\)
Correct answer is D
P(c and e) = \(P(c) \times P(e)\)
P(3) = \(\frac{1}{6}\)
P(5) = \(\frac{1}{6}\)
P(3 and 5) = \frac{1}{6} \times \frac{1}{6} = \frac{1}{36}\)
